How to Say "tunnel" in Spanish

The Spanish word fortunnelis túnelA1 level. This is a very common word in everyday Spanish.

Examples

El tren desapareció en el largo túnel de la montaña.

The train disappeared into the long mountain tunnel.

Tuvimos que cruzar un túnel peatonal para llegar al otro lado de la calle.

We had to cross a pedestrian underpass to get to the other side of the street.

La construcción del nuevo túnel de metro tardará tres años.

The construction of the new subway tunnel will take three years.

Masculine Noun Rule

Remember that 'túnel' is always a masculine word, so you must use the masculine articles: 'el túnel' (the tunnel) or 'un túnel' (a tunnel).

Gender Confusion

Mistake:La túnel

Correction: El túnel. Many Spanish nouns ending in -L are masculine, like 'papel' and 'hotel'.
